[PATCH v3] ASoC: fsl_asrc fsl_esai fsl_sai: allow CONFIG_PM=N

Maarten Zanders maarten.zanders at mind.be
Sat Oct 29 04:34:04 AEDT 2022


When CONFIG_PM=N, pm_runtime_put_sync() returns -ENOSYS
which breaks the probe function of these drivers.

Other users of pm_runtime_put_sync() typically don't check
the return value. In order to keep the program flow as
intended, check for -ENOSYS.

This commit is similar to
commit 0434d3f4525a ("mailbox/omap: Handle if CONFIG_PM is disabled")

This commit fixes
commit cab04ab5900f ("ASoC: fsl_asrc: Don't use devm_regmap_init_mmio_clk")
commit 203773e39347 ("ASoC: fsl_esai: Don't use devm_regmap_init_mmio_clk")
commit 2277e7e36b4b ("ASoC: fsl_sai: Don't use devm_regmap_init_mmio_clk")

diff --git a/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_asrc.c b/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_asrc.c
index 936aef5d2767..e16e7b3fa96c 100644
--- a/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_asrc.c
+++ b/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_asrc.c
@@ -1232,7 +1232,7 @@ static int fsl_asrc_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
 	}
 
 	ret = pm_runtime_put_sync(&pdev->dev);
-	if (ret < 0)
+	if (ret < 0 && ret != -ENOSYS)
 		goto err_pm_get_sync;
 
 	ret = devm_snd_soc_register_component(&pdev->dev, &fsl_asrc_component,
diff --git a/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_esai.c b/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_esai.c
index 5c21fc490fce..17fefd27ec90 100644
--- a/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_esai.c
+++ b/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_esai.c
@@ -1069,7 +1069,7 @@ static int fsl_esai_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
 	regmap_write(esai_priv->regmap, REG_ESAI_RSMB, 0);
 
 	ret = pm_runtime_put_sync(&pdev->dev);
-	if (ret < 0)
+	if (ret < 0 && ret != -ENOSYS)
 		goto err_pm_get_sync;
 
 	/*
diff --git a/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_sai.c b/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_sai.c
index 81f89f6767a2..e60c7b344562 100644
--- a/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_sai.c
+++ b/sound/soc/fsl/fsl_sai.c
@@ -1446,7 +1446,7 @@ static int fsl_sai_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
 	}
 
 	ret = pm_runtime_put_sync(dev);
-	if (ret < 0)
+	if (ret < 0 && ret != -ENOSYS)
 		goto err_pm_get_sync;
